Summary
- Dr. Marcia Bockbrader is a physiatrist in Columbus, OH. She is board certified in brain injury medicine & PMR. She will sit for addiction medicine boards in Fall 2021. She practiced at the Ohio State University Wexner Medical Center from 2009-2021. She completed her medical degree and PM&R residency at The Ohio State University College of Medicine. She also has a PhD from Indiana University (2003) in Psychological and Brain Science. She specializes in neurorehabilitation and spinal cord injury medicine and is experienced in neuromodulation, brain-computer interface clinical trials, msk ultrasound, noninvasive brain stimulation, recovery from acquired brain injury, and resident and medical student education.
